Job Title: Electrical Assembler
Job Description
We are seeking a dedicated Electrical Assembler to join our team in assembling large control panels for water jets. Initially, you will start with assembling the aluminum backing panel by adding initial breakers and other components. As you gain efficiency, you will advance to wiring and completing the full assembly. The ideal candidate will have previous experience with electrical assembly, soldering, crimping, and be proficient in reading and writing English with good computer skills. All standard operating procedures and work orders are electronic.
Responsibilities
Assemble starting aluminum backing panels with initial breakers and components.
Progress to assembling full control units for water jets.
Perform mechanical assembly and troubleshooting using OM and Volt Meters.
Conduct electrical enclosure assembly, control cabinet setup, and cable assembly.
Execute soldering, crimping, and wiring tasks as per schematics.
